You can't really compare the way Hatton and Khan rebounded from defeat because both fighters were at different stages of their respective careers when they suffered defeat. Hatton had peaked when he fought Mayweather and was on the decline when he fought Pac so he had to face the harsh reality that he would never be the best, which is what he so desperately wanted. When Khan got beat he was, and still is, young so he knew he could come again and come back better. When ever a young fighter reacts badly to a loss it is a huge flaw that needs to be addressed as it can stop the young lad from regrouping, learning from his mistakes and coming back stronger. However i don't have to much of a problem with a guy at the end of the road, throwing everything into achieving his dreams and then taking the loss badly. Until i am in a similar position were i see everything i have been striving for for years come tumbling down around me i am not going to judge how others react to a similar situation.
